> > I am running 2.5.72 and use device-mapper to manage two vg's with
> > several lv's. However at boot-time I see the following message:
> >
> > device-mapper: ioctl interface mismatch: kernel(1.0.6), user(3.0.0),
> > cmd(0)
> >
> > 1.0.6 could be an lvm release, however, I have lvm2 metadata and not
> > lvm1. My system runs debian testing with the lvm2 utilities installed
> > (1.95.15-1). I run x86.
> >
> > Any help would be appreciated.
> 
> The EVMS tools use version 3.0.0 of the Device-Mapper ioctl interface. Are you 
> boot-scripts running evms_activate?
